Solution Overview

Problem

Existing microcontrollers face challenges in supporting various types of external memories without specific programming, leading to complex and costly solutions for driver development and incompatible development tools, which complicates the integration and loading of application programs.

Innovation Solution

A microcontroller with a processor, communication interface, internal memory, and management software module that includes drivers and communication parameters to simplify the integration and control of external memories, supporting multiple types through a unified programming interface and loading software module.

Data Source

PatentUS20250272220A1Computer system comprising a microcontroller using an external memory
Publication Date: 2025.08.28 STMICROELECTRONICS (GRAND OUEST) SAS

AI summary

A microcontroller includes: a processor, a communication interface configured to enable communication between the processor and an external memory, and an internal memory. The internal memory stores: at least one driver for controlling the communication interface when it the driver is executed by the processor, and a management software module for controlling the external memory by using the at least one driver and at least one communication parameter associated with the external memory when the driver is executed by the processor.
